HPA New Year National Club Championships

Cool Riders gallop to the Final with a win against Cofina

The all-ladies team in the 1-3 goal section of the Berkshire’s HPA New Year National Championships have made it to tomorrow’s Final. The Cool Riders line-up of Meadows sisters, Genevieve and Saskia alongside Nell Jacobs have stormed through the tournament winning at each and every turn, beating Tally Ho Farm, Gaucho, Vaux Park and Cofina. Their penultimate contest of the tournament was the Semi Final against Colin Johnston and his team of Terence Lent and Mark Hayden-Kellard whom they defeated 15-14 – taking their total goal tally to an incredible 32 goals scored throughout the tournament so far.

The ladies will be taking on Print on Demand (Andy and Marcus Cork with Hertfordshire Polo’s Stuart Beetle) for the coveted Final. With plenty of youth on both sides, this tournament decider should be a real competition of skill and tactics from the up-and-coming players. The Subsidiary Final for the 1-3 goal will see Gaucho take on Cofina in as the first game of the day on Saturday 24 January. The 10-12 goal Final includes a predictable line-up of Jonathan Munro Ford’s Black Eagles against Yevgeny Chichvarkin’s Hedonism Wines who have been dominating the arena headlines this season, whilst the Subsidiary Final will be between Chopendoz and Four Quarters.

The Club will have another major contest this winter season with the 20th Anniversary of the Gold Cup 13-15 goal, which will be played from 13 – 15 February.
